Internal memo — dispatch desk. The hardware security module for the Corvane project arrives Friday from the Ellsmere facility. It ships in a tamper-evident case and must not leave the secure cage except for the scheduled pickup. Verify the seal numbers against the accompanying sheet on arrival and again before release. No substitutions on personnel: only the named courier may take custody, and the transfer happens inside the cage, not at the counter. The precise hand-over instruction is confidential and is appended immediately below.

drop instructions, hahip-badug: the quenox ralath courier leaves the kaseth fraiel rusiel tameth belys istdor ralion giliel ledger at gate 7830 under passcode 165413

## Artifact Signing — SDK Parity Notes (Weekly Sync)

Kestrel SDK for Android reached parity with the Swift client this sprint: offline queueing, batched telemetry, and retry semantics now match. Both SDKs ship as signed artifacts from the same pipeline. Remaining gap: background sync throttling, targeted next sprint. Verify both release bundles before tagging. Both artifacts validate against the shared signing key below.

signing key of kawig-fafog = bky19_6Fypv1qws7J8qJtaYjX

The Fareshift platform runs A/B ticket-pricing trials for the Oxhollow venue network. Experiment operators occasionally lock themselves out after MFA device loss; this fragment covers restoring their access without contaminating experiment assignment data. Verify the operator's identity with their team lead, freeze any live price variants, then open the recovery console. Note for review: recovery sessions are logged but the log sink is best-effort. The console accepts the recovery passphrase shown below.

vault phrase of tadup-fafop = quenwyn-zorox

Subject: Handover — catalog cache invalidation

Taking over from me this sprint: the Pellwright catalog purges stale entries via the nightly invalidation job. Do not bump TTLs without checking the Marroway edge tier first; mismatches caused last month's stale-price incident. Deploys to the invalidation service must be signed or the pipeline blocks them. Current deploy signing key follows.

deploy key for taguf-bafop: bky4_bYeM